This website is a testimony to the problems Canadian Student Loan borrowers experienced from approximately 1996 to 2008 and until their loans were paid off.

The privatization of the Student Loans system by the Chretien and Martin Liberal governments broke the system and defaulted thousands of borrowers who were trying to pay their loans. There were even stories of suicide due to the harassment of borrowers.

Read the report that I prepared back in 2007 here. Canada Student Loans-The Need for Change Fortunately the new Conservative government at the time revamped the program and fixed the system for new borrowers, but borrowers under the previous program were left with ruined credit and continued harassment from debt collectors.

I received a phone call from ARC all at my work place demanding that i pay $21,000 for my scotia loan in 2 days. I am out of the country and have been for 6 years in fact have become a perminate resident and citizen of another country. I have been sending money home to pay my loan however since I have a line of credit loan and a scotia loan i had thought my money was covering both i have now found out this is not the case. They have now called for the third time in 2 weeks this time contacting the accountant and asking about garnishing my wages. He DC has made many threats including a warrant, no credit for 20 years and thousands of extra fees. What are my rights? And how can i get him to stop discussing my personal information with my employer? Please help! The all mighty has granted me until thursday to contact him.
